Web21 de mar. de 2024 · The American-English phrase the whole caboodle means the whole group or set of people, animals or things.—Synonyms: the whole boodle and the whole box and dice. ORIGIN OF THE WHOLE CABOODLE First recorded in the 19th century, and found only in this phrase, the noun caboodle has occurred in various forms, such as …

Web20 de jul. de 2016 · We do know that “oodles” first cropped up in print in English around 1867, meaning “a large or unlimited amount of something” (“All you lack’s the feathers, and we’ve got oodles of ’em right here,” 1887). 1) The Oxford English Dictionary suggests that “oodles” is a short form of “scadoodles,” US slang of the same period also meaning “a lot.”

WebEnglish Etymology 1 . See the etymology of the corresponding lemma form. Noun . oodle (plural oodles) (nonstandard) singular of oodles; Etymology 2 . From the -oodle ending of mixed breed names such as Labradoodle. Noun . oodle (plural oodles) A crossbreed of a poodle and another breed of dog.
